Abstract
A 25% random sample of site managers of facilities in metropolitan counties of Illinois was surveyed to determine how prepared the site staff were to handle residents' loss of functional independence and what actions were taken in such cases. Most sites lacked adequate sized staff and staff trained to monitor an aging population. There appears to be no clear policies or standards regarding when to retain or transfer residents.
